1993年伊始,全国幼儿游戏与玩具研讨会在沪举行。来自全国各地的120多名代表出席了会议。中国学前教育研究会理事长孙岩同志在开幕式上讲了话,上海市教育局副局长夏秀蓉同志致词祝贺。这次研讨会,旨在交流近年来全国各地在幼儿游戏研究方面的成果,探讨幼儿游戏与玩具领域中提出的问题,进一步发挥游戏与玩具的教育作用,促进幼儿教育的改革。大会共收到来自全国各地的论文243篇,研讨会从四个方面开展了研讨:幼儿游戏的基本理论:角色游戏的理论与实践;玩具与自制玩具;幼儿园其它各类游戏。大会采用了学术报告、经验交流、小组讨论、到幼儿园实地观看游戏等形式进行。与会代表各抒己见,发言热烈,研讨气氛浓厚,对“游戏是幼儿的主要活动,幼儿园应以游戏为基本活动”达到了共识。当前对游戏的研究还仅仅是起步,有许多问题尚待进一步探索。如游戏与幼儿个性发展,角色游戏中幼儿的主动性和教师的指导性如何体现,以游戏为主体的幼儿园课程如何设置,怎样让家长理解和支持幼儿的游戏,等等。此外,一些幼儿园以作业代替游戏的小学化倾向也不容忽视。
